Backend Software Engineer

Disclaimer: Dieser Thread wurde aus dem alten Forum importiert. Daher werden eventuell nicht alle Formatierungen richtig angezeigt. Der ursprüngliche Thread beginnt im zweiten Post dieses Threads.

Backend Software Engineer
Backend-Engineer

About the Role
As a Back-End Engineer you are part of a unique racing team in a fast-paced digital environment. You will implement high-quality business logic for new features in a test-driven-development environment. When it comes to improving the product, your creative input is welcome at any stage. Automation of business processes as well as the building and testing of pipelines are a major focus of our development team, making CarOnSale a modern and unique B2B platform in Germany. From your first week on, you will take over major responsibilities in designing, implementing and maintaining our production system, be responsible for the transaction of double-digit million Euros per year, supporting 1.000+ business customers with their commercial transactions.

What you’ll do
• Design and implement features in TypeScript/Node.js, following a Test-Driven-Development approach
• Work with a highly-virtualized infrastructure using services like e.g. Heroku, Cloudinary or SendGrid
• Extend and maintain our REST service that serves our web front-end as well as in-house systems of large car dealership corporations
• Work in an agile environment with other Back-End Engineers as well as Front-End Engineers and QA Engineers to provide incremental improvements of processes, click-paths and user experience on a weekly basis

What you’ll need
• Experience with Node.js (version 10 or higher), TypeScript, Express, Test.Driven Development and Git
• Passion for back-end development and making a creative change
• Driven and focused team-player and great communicator
• Knowledge in the fields of automotive and digital innovations
• Preferable: knowledge of Inversify.js, RESTful Services and Mocha/Chai Test-Framework
• Currently enrolled in a Bachelor’s- or Master’s degree
• Able to work independently and analytically
• Proficient writing and speaking in English (and German)
• Proficient knowledge in Microsoft Office

Benefits
#fastertothefinishline: flat hierarchies
#newroutes: interesting and diverse tasks at a start-up
#backtotheroots: extensive and thorough training
#goodvibes: a positive working atmosphere with a young and dynamic team

Key Facts
• Start of race: March
• Minimum of 3 months
• Either as a full-time position, intern or working student (Enrollment at university required)

Interested? Then peel out of your comfort zone and send us your CV, Cover Letter and relevant certificates to

career@caronsale.de